Ticket: Badge system migration — Thornquay site. Old badge readers decommissioned as of this week. New Opaline readers live on all exterior doors. Night shift: your old badges will not scan. Replacement badges available at the security post from next rotation. Until then, use the temporary entry procedure at the loading-bay door, entering the pass code below.

turnstile pass: bdg-YEOZLM-79341408

Hi all — quick one from the front desk at Quillhaven House. The roof-terrace door is jamming again; give it a firm shoulder near the hinge side and it pops open. Facilities are on it. Don't let visitors up unescorted. The terrace keypad takes the code below.

door code, tajof-kageg: bdg-QVDCE-3

# InkLedger Environments

InkLedger, our PDF invoice renderer, runs in three environments: dev, staging, and production. Each environment has its own font cache, template bucket, and render queue. New team members should verify staging parity before promoting any template change. Please read each setting carefully before editing anything. The staging environment currently uses the following configuration values.

deployment values, yadup-tajof:
oliath:
  log_level: debug
  metrics_host: metrics.oliath.zemvarlabs.internal
  pool_size: 4

Hi Dara,

Since you're joining the rotation this week, a heads-up: we're replacing Grindstone, our homegrown job queue, with Relayline. The review branch is open and I'd like your eyes on the retry semantics in particular — Grindstone silently dropped jobs after three failures, and Relayline doesn't, so downstream consumers may see duplicates. Cutover is staged per-tenant, so on-call impact should be minimal, but alerts may look unfamiliar. The migration plan, rollback steps, and tenant schedule are documented here.

wiki page, tajef-kadup: https://sentry.paliqgrid.local/settings/merge_requests/job/browse/view/projects/projects/950c02057f35fcefa1b8dd31